Housing substance Deep Dive: Aluminum vs. Cast Iron/Composite
the fabric used for the water pump housing is arguably the most significant differentiator, influencing weight, heat transfer, corrosion resistance, and producing methods.
bodyweight and Thermal Conductivity:
oFREY (Aluminum Alloy): Aluminum's Principal edge is its drastically lower density when compared with Forged iron. This translates straight to excess weight personal savings – a little but cumulative profit for All round auto excess weight, perhaps contributing to marginal gas economy advancements and slightly better handling dynamics. much more critically, aluminum offers top-quality thermal conductivity. What this means is the FREY pump housing itself can dissipate warmth extra correctly and speedily transfer heat with the motor block into your coolant, aiding the cooling program's In general effectiveness, especially all through high-load operation or in scorching climates.
oRM European (Forged Iron/Composite): Cast iron is considerably heavier, introducing a lot more mass for the motor assembly. even though strong, its thermal conductivity is lessen than aluminum's, meaning the housing itself contributes much less to heat dissipation. Composite housings present you with a middle ground, lighter than iron but likely significantly less conductive than aluminum, though giving very good corrosion resistance and structure versatility. Solid iron's mass, nevertheless, does lend it inherent vibration damping Qualities.
Corrosion and tiredness Resistance:
oFREY (Aluminum Alloy): Aluminum Obviously varieties a passive oxide layer (aluminum oxide) upon publicity to air, delivering inherent corrosion resistance. nevertheless, aluminum alloys could be susceptible to pitting corrosion or galvanic corrosion (if improperly installed with dissimilar metals with out correct coolant inhibitors) around extended durations, particularly if coolant excellent degrades. To fight this, significant-top quality aluminum pumps like FREY's typically include protective floor therapies (talked over afterwards). Aluminum generally exhibits superior tiredness resistance less than typical functioning stresses.
oRM European (Solid Iron/Composite): Forged iron's Key vulnerability is rust (iron water pump manufacturers oxide) Should the coolant's anti-corrosion additives are depleted or the incorrect coolant style is utilized. appropriate cooling method upkeep is essential. even so, Solid iron is extremely proof against influence and abrasion, making it very tough bodily. Its fatigue lifetime is normally fantastic underneath typical ailments. Composite housings are inherently proof against rust and plenty of forms of chemical corrosion found in cooling methods, supplying a tough option, Even though their extensive-phrase resistance to heat cycling and probable brittleness in comparison to metal wants consideration.
production system and style:
oFREY (Aluminum Alloy): Aluminum alloys are very well-suited for contemporary die-casting procedures. This allows with the development of sophisticated internal stream passages and slim-walled buildings with superior precision. This precision can optimize coolant flow dynamics inside the pump, likely bettering hydraulic performance and contributing to better overall cooling overall performance.
oRM European (Forged Iron/Composite): Solid iron housings are generally made employing sand casting, a experienced and value-powerful process well suited for large-volume production. whilst capable of producing elaborate shapes, it may well offer you marginally considerably less precision in intricate interior aspects when compared with die-casting aluminum. Composite housings are sometimes injection molded, enabling sizeable structure flexibility and perhaps lessen manufacturing fees than casting metallic.
Sealing engineering: The Leak avoidance Battleground
The seal may be the water pump's Achilles' heel. blocking coolant leaks is paramount, and sealing technologies has developed considerably.
The Evolution of Seals: Early water pumps relied on straightforward packing or essential lip seals. later on, paper or cork gaskets were being popular for sealing the pump housing for the motor block. modern day layouts predominantly use advanced mechanical deal with seals coupled with elastomeric O-rings or bellows.
FREY (modern day Multi-Layer/State-of-the-art Elastomer Seals): FREY emphasizes the usage of fashionable sealing alternatives, possible incorporating mechanical encounter seals (typically ceramic and carbon mating rings) held alongside one another by a spring, along with large-top quality, multi-layered or specifically formulated elastomer elements (like HNBR or FKM rubbers). These Sophisticated seals are meant to:
oWithstand bigger temperatures and pressures prevalent in present day engines.
oMaintain sealing integrity throughout immediate temperature fluctuations (chilly starts to sizzling managing).
oResist degradation from elaborate coolant additives and probable contaminants.
oOffer appreciably for a longer time service lifetime in advance of weeping or leaking happens in comparison to older layouts. The reference to Guanseal very likely factors to a particular high-efficiency seal maker or layout philosophy centered on longevity.
RM European (Traditional Paper Gaskets/Single-Layer Seals): whilst RM European probably utilizes reliable mechanical seals internally, their housing-to-block sealing may possibly rely upon much more traditional solutions based on the specific application and design period. more mature types could possibly use treated paper gaskets or regular solitary-layer rubber O-rings or gaskets. although helpful when new, these components could be extra prone to:
oCompression set as time passes (dropping their sealing force).
oBecoming brittle or cracking because of warmth cycles and age.
oDegradation from aggressive coolant chemistries or contamination.
oHigher threat of leakage, especially throughout chilly starts off or Serious significant-rpm/high-pressure eventualities, as compared to advanced multi-part sealing techniques.
Surface Treatments and Corrosion defense
past The bottom materials, floor therapies Perform a significant function in longevity, especially for aluminum housings.
FREY (Anodizing): FREY highlights using anodizing for its aluminum housings. Anodizing electrochemically converts the aluminum floor into a layer of tough, really hard, corrosion-resistant aluminum oxide. This layer is integral towards the metallic (not just a coating) and gives:
oExcellent safety towards oxidation and chemical assault from coolant.
oIncreased surface area hardness, offering some have on resistance.
oA cleanse, environmentally friendly approach in comparison to some paints.
RM European (Paint/Coatings or Natural Finish): Cast iron pumps will often be painted (e.g., with epoxy paint) to avoid exterior rust and supply a completed overall look. even though productive initially, paint levels can chip or peel eventually as a consequence of warmth, vibration, or impacts, most likely exposing the fundamental iron to corrosion When the coolant inhibitors fall short. Composite pumps normally have to have no added corrosion security. Some high-conclude pumps throughout the marketplace (referenced by Wikipedia concerning common technological innovation) could possibly use specialised coatings like phosphate conversion coatings or maybe abradable powder coatings on inner surfaces to optimize clearances and increase efficiency, however this is usually reserved for top quality purposes.
